import { describe, it, expect } from "vitest";
import { detectErrorType, isRecoverableError } from "./recovery";
describe("detectErrorType", () => {
describe("tool_result_missing detection", () => {
it("detects tool_use without tool_result error", () => {
const error = {
type: "invalid_request_error",
message: "messages.105: `tool_use` ids were found without `tool_result` blocks immediately after: tool-call-59"
};
expect(detectErrorType(error)).toBe("tool_result_missing");
});
it("detects tool_use/tool_result mismatch error", () => {
const error = "Each `tool_use` block must have a corresponding `tool_result` block in the next message.";
expect(detectErrorType(error)).toBe("tool_result_missing");
});
it("detects error from string message", () => {
const error = "tool_use without matching tool_result";
expect(detectErrorType(error)).toBe("tool_result_missing");
});
});
describe("thinking_block_order detection", () => {
it("detects thinking first block error", () => {
const error = "thinking must be the first block in the message";
expect(detectErrorType(error)).toBe("thinking_block_order");
});
it("detects thinking must start with error", () => {
const error = "Response must start with thinking block";
expect(detectErrorType(error)).toBe("thinking_block_order");
});
it("detects thinking preceeding error", () => {
const error = "thinking block preceeding tool use is required";
expect(detectErrorType(error)).toBe("thinking_block_order");
});
it("detects thinking expected/found error", () => {
const error = "Expected thinking block but found text";
expect(detectErrorType(error)).toBe("thinking_block_order");
});
});
describe("thinking_disabled_violation detection", () => {
it("detects thinking disabled error", () => {
const error = "thinking is disabled for this model and cannot contain thinking blocks";
expect(detectErrorType(error)).toBe("thinking_disabled_violation");
});
});
describe("non-recoverable errors", () => {
it("returns null for prompt too long error", () => {
// This is handled separately, not as a recoverable error
const error = { message: "Prompt is too long" };
expect(detectErrorType(error)).toBeNull();
});
it("returns null for context length exceeded error", () => {
const error = "context length exceeded";
expect(detectErrorType(error)).toBeNull();
});
it("returns null for generic errors", () => {
expect(detectErrorType("Something went wrong")).toBeNull();
expect(detectErrorType({ message: "Unknown error" })).toBeNull();
expect(detectErrorType(null)).toBeNull();
expect(detectErrorType(undefined)).toBeNull();
});
it("returns null for rate limit errors", () => {
const error = { message: "Rate limit exceeded. Retry after 5s" };
expect(detectErrorType(error)).toBeNull();
});
it("returns null for generic INVALID_ARGUMENT with debug expected/found metadata", () => {
const error = {
message:
"Request contains an invalid argument. [Debug Info] Requested Model: antigravity-claude-opus-4-6-thinking Tool Debug Summary: expected=1 found=0",
};
expect(detectErrorType(error)).toBeNull();
});
});
});
describe("isRecoverableError", () => {
it("returns true for tool_result_missing", () => {
const error = "tool_use without tool_result";
expect(isRecoverableError(error)).toBe(true);
});
it("returns true for thinking_block_order", () => {
const error = "thinking must be the first block";
expect(isRecoverableError(error)).toBe(true);
});
it("returns true for thinking_disabled_violation", () => {
const error = "thinking is disabled and cannot contain thinking";
expect(isRecoverableError(error)).toBe(true);
});
it("returns false for non-recoverable errors", () => {
expect(isRecoverableError("Prompt is too long")).toBe(false);
expect(isRecoverableError("context length exceeded")).toBe(false);
expect(isRecoverableError("Generic error")).toBe(false);
expect(isRecoverableError(null)).toBe(false);
});
});
// =============================================================================
// CONTEXT ERROR MESSAGES
// These test that error messages from the API can be properly categorized
// =============================================================================
describe("context error message patterns", () => {
describe("prompt too long patterns", () => {
const promptTooLongPatterns = [
"Prompt is too long",
"prompt is too long for this model",
"The prompt is too long",
];
it.each(promptTooLongPatterns)("'%s' is not a recoverable error", (msg) => {
expect(isRecoverableError(msg)).toBe(false);
expect(detectErrorType(msg)).toBeNull();
});
});
describe("context length exceeded patterns", () => {
const contextLengthPatterns = [
"context length exceeded",
"context_length_exceeded",
"maximum context length",
"exceeds the maximum context window",
];
it.each(contextLengthPatterns)("'%s' is not a recoverable error", (msg) => {
expect(isRecoverableError(msg)).toBe(false);
expect(detectErrorType(msg)).toBeNull();
});
});
describe("tool pairing error patterns", () => {
const toolPairingPatterns = [
"tool_use ids were found without tool_result blocks immediately after",
"Each tool_use block must have a corresponding tool_result",
"tool_use without matching tool_result",
];
it.each(toolPairingPatterns)("'%s' is detected as tool_result_missing", (msg) => {
expect(detectErrorType(msg)).toBe("tool_result_missing");
expect(isRecoverableError(msg)).toBe(true);
});
});
});
